Ignatius Bohrer (also: Johann Ignaz Bohrer ) († April 12, 1759 in Mainz ) was a German architect and court mason from Mainz.

Life

Bohrer and Georg Schneller built the hall church St. Nazarius in Lorsch in 1725/26 according to plans by Johannes Weydt .

In 1732 he set up the deanery in Idstein .

Ignaz Bohrer designed the Streitkirche in Kronberg im Taunus , which was completed in 1739, but was never consecrated and used as a church because of the church dispute. The church tower was demolished in 1765 and the structure was converted into a civil building.

Bohrer was involved as a master bricklayer in the construction of the Jesuit Church in Mainz, which no longer exists, from 1742 to 1746. The building was laid down again by 1811 after it was badly damaged in the bombardment of Mainz in 1793.
